FEDERAL RESERVE SYSTEM


Change in Bank Control Notices; Acquisitions of Shares of a Bank 
or Bank Holding Company

    The notificants listed below have applied under the Change in Bank 
Control Act (Act) (12 U.S.C. 1817(j)) and Sec.  225.41 of the Board's 
Regulation Y (12 CFR 225.41) to acquire shares of a bank or bank 
holding company. The factors that are considered in acting on the 
applications are set forth in paragraph 7 of the Act (12 U.S.C. 
1817(j)(7)).
    The public portions of the applications listed below, as well as 
other related filings required by the Board, if any, are available for 
immediate inspection at the Federal Reserve Bank(s) indicated below and 
at the offices of the Board of Governors. This information may also be 
obtained on an expedited basis, upon request, by contacting the 
appropriate Federal Reserve Bank and from the Board's Freedom of 
Information Office at <a href="https://www.federalreserve.gov/foia/request.htm">https://www.federalreserve.gov/foia/request.htm</a>. 
Interested persons may express their views in writing on the standards 
enumerated in paragraph 7 of the Act.
    Comments received are subject to public disclosure. In general, 
comments received will be made available without change and will not be 
modified to remove personal or business information including 
confidential, contact, or other identifying information. Comments 
should not include any information such as confidential information 
that would not be appropriate for public disclosure.
    Comments regarding each of these applications must be received at 
the Reserve Bank indicated or the offices of the Board of Governors, 
Ann E. Misback, Secretary of the Board, 20th Street and Constitution 
Avenue NW, Washington, DC 20551-0001, not later than August 19, 2024.
    A. Federal Reserve Bank of San Francisco (Joseph Cuenco, Assistant 
Vice President, Formations & Transactions) 101 Market Street, San 
Francisco, California 94105-1579. Comments can also be sent 
electronically to <a href="/cdn-cgi/l/email-protection#6a190c440c03190944090507070f041e19440b1a1a0603090b1e030504192a190c440c18084405180d"><span class="__cf_email__" data-cfemail="f28194dc949b8191dc919d9f9f979c8681dc9382829e9b9193869b9d9c81b28194dc948090dc9d8095">[email&#160;protected]</span></a>:
    1. Steven C. Zola, trustee of the MBC Trust u/a/d April 1, 2017 
(``MBC Trust''), both of Santa Barbara, California; to become a member 
of a control group comprised of the MBC Trust; and Michelle Konoske, 
Santa Barbara, California; and Joshua Rabinowitz, Santa Barbara, 
California, as trustees of the MBC Trust; by

[[Page 63202]]

acquiring control of voting shares of Montecito Bancorp; and thereby 
indirectly acquiring control of voting shares of Montecito Bank & 
Trust, both of Santa Barbara, California.
